The Watchtower has many schools to teach their members on how to become more effective in various assignments in Jehovah's Organization. They are trained to strengthen and help the congregations and branches around the world. Here is a list of some of the schools the Society run:
Gilead School
Kingdom Ministry School
Pioneer Service School
School for Branch Committee Members and Their Wives
School for Circuit Overseers and Their Wives
School for Congregation Elders
School for Kingdom Evangelizers
